EVESHAM, Worcestershire: A beauty therapist, Lisa Fletcher, aged 46 and residing in Evesham, Worcestershire, is sharing her unfortunate experience to caution fellow social media users about online scams, particularly on Facebook Marketplace, after she was conned out of £3,600.

Fletcher’s ordeal unfolded when she came across an alluring listing for a pre-built shipping container office on the popular e-commerce platform, Facebook Marketplace. Feeling confident after engaging in messages and phone calls with the seller, she proceeded to transfer the requested amount of £3,600. The scammer provided seemingly authentic invoices and business-headed documents, leaving Fletcher with no reason to doubt the legitimacy of the transaction.

However, the promised garden office never materialized, leaving Fletcher not only out of pocket by £3,600 but also dealing with financial setbacks, including lost earnings and the additional expenses of acquiring and converting another container.

Lisa Fletcher’s story serves as a reminder of the importance of caution when engaging in online transactions and the necessity of verifying the legitimacy of sellers and their offerings, especially in the realm of e-commerce platforms.
